
06/12/2007, 09:58
|
| | Fecha de Ingreso: diciembre-2007
Mensajes: 12
Antigüedad: 17 años, 5 meses Puntos: 0 | |
Re: Utilizar SQL en VBASIC?? Hola de nuevo
he puesto todo tal cual me explicaste que lo hiciera, pero el error sigue en la linea de :
Set cn = Application.CurrentProject.Connection
el error es el 430 y dice que esta clase no permite automatizacion.. no he podido encontrar nada al respecto. este es el código acomodado a mis necesidades:
Private Sub insertar_Click()
Dim cn As New ADODB.Connection
Dim inserta As New ADODB.Command
Dim strInserta As String
Dim rs As New ADODB.Recordset
Set cn = Application.CurrentProject.Connection
strInserta = "INSERT INTO tempreporte(CÓDIGO, DESCRIPCIÓN, UM,CANTIDAD)VALUES('" & Me.CÓDIGO.Value & "', '" & Me.DESCRIPCIÓN.Value & "' , '" & Me.UM.Value & "' , '" & Me.CANTIDAD.Value & "')"
Set inserta.ActiveConnection = cn
inserta.CommandText = strInserta
rs.Open "tempreporte", cn, , , adCmdTable
inserta.Execute
rs.Requery
End Sub
.::Saludos |